Heidi Bohay (born December 15, 1959) is an American actress and television presenter.

Born in South Bound Brook, New Jersey, she was a 1977 graduate of Bound Brook High School in Bound Brook, New Jersey.

Bohay is best known for her role as Megan Kendall from 1983 to 1987 on the prime-time ABC drama Hotel. She appeared as a celebrity guest on game shows, including The $25,000 and $100,000 Pyramid, All-Star Blitz, Hollywood Squares, and New Liar's Club. She was the hostess of the cable television shows American Baby and Party at Home. She had co-hosted the interactive TV show GSN Live on GSN from the show's debut on February 25, 2008. Bohay has been married since 1988 to her former Hotel co-star Michael Spound, and the couple has three sons: Zachary, Jonah, and Gabriel. She can also be seen with Joe Fowler in an infomercial for the "NuWave Oven". Her parents have operated a seasonal ice cream parlor named "Hi-Tams" in her home town of South Bound Brook since 1972. The shop is named after her and her sister Tammy.

Sam Alden is the 17-year-old high school star player in baseball who seems to have it all. However, his family notices that he is often bothered with fits of coughing. Worried, his parents decide to take him to the hospital, where they are shocked to find out that he has a life-threatening heart disease. Sam has trouble dealing with his illness, but he pretends to still be a joyful teenager to not have his parents worrying even more than they already do. His health is deteriorating, though, and it is eventually revealed that he needs a heart transplant if he wants to survive. This is the beginning of a long and a both mentally and physically exhausting journey including countless operations, tests, and search for donors. Even before the final operation, Sam is forced to deal with several setbacks in his life.
